Transaction 9303350a018c15441697307599e3b973a841bfe1ba2acf2540458f120d16c281
1 Input
1 Output
-
9303350a018c15441697307599e3b973a841bfe1ba2acf2540458f120d16c281:0
- value
- 139166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2dd939320873605cc807fe2b1ba247c8c9813b55 OP_EQUAL
- address
- 35sSZ897xfHygPV8T8pfLW47kFkYk9msFu